Hi team,

Before I hand off the 3.2 release, please note the humidity sensor drift reported on Verdana controllers in the Elmbrook trial site. Drift exceeds 4% after roughly ten days of continuous operation; firmware 3.2.1 adds an automatic recalibration cycle every 72 hours. Support should advise growers to install 3.2.1 and trigger a manual recalibration once. The hotfix bundle must be verified before distribution, so I'm including the signing key used for the 3.2.1 packages below.

release key, fahof-yagap: bky3_m5d

# Break-Glass Access — InvoForge Renderer

Plugin authors normally interact with the InvoForge PDF renderer through the sandboxed plugin API only. Break-glass access exists solely for incidents where a malformed plugin corrupts the render queue and the sandbox cannot be reached. Request approval from the on-call steward first; all break-glass sessions are logged and reviewed within 24 hours. Once approval is granted, unlock the emergency console using the recovery passphrase that appears immediately below.

recovery phrase for yawif-hahif: druys-kelius-ralax-raliel

Handover — Brinemark gateway, websocket compression.

Short version: permessage-deflate saves ~60% bandwidth but the context takeover setting eats memory at scale. We disable takeover above 10k connections; latency cost is acceptable. Don't enable compression on the telemetry channel — payloads are already packed. Tovah benchmarked this last quarter; numbers are in the perf folder. The current compression settings for the gateway are as follows.

service settings:
[gilok]
host = gilok.zemvarstack.internal
user = gilok_svc
database = gilok_prod

Handover for on-call: the Textwell upload service runs encoding detection on every text file before ingest. Detection falls back to Latin-1 when confidence drops below threshold, which causes most mojibake tickets. Restarting the detector pod clears the cache safely. If detection keeps misfiring, compare the live settings against what the service actually loaded at startup, shown below.

service settings:
BRIAEL_LOG_LEVEL=debug
BRIAEL_METRICS_HOST=metrics.briael.norvaworks.internal
BRIAEL_POOL_SIZE=16